The air was cool and crisp as we began with a stroll along Maloneys and Long Beaches and then took a tea break before climbing to the top of Square Head.
Looking out towards the Tollgates, the bay was glassy, the views clear in every direction, and the atmosphere wonderfully calm.
It was a delight to follow the track up and down across the headland through the burrawangs and eucalypts just soaking up the quiet.
The track ended down at Cullendulla Creek and much laughter was heard as we readied ourselves for the crossing.
Wendy bravely offered to test the depth, and as a result, we went further upstream before paddling knee deep across the creek to Surfside.
Lunch in the shade, then the final beach walk in the breeze saw us return to the car park.
Many thanks to Brian for leading a great day on what has become our last official club walk for the present.
Due to the current medical situation all club sponsored walks and activities have been suspended until further notice.
